River Kensey (Cornwall) — a popular fishing spot. About 16 km long. Flows into River Tamar. Nearby towns: Launceston, Callington and Bude. See when the bite is best: hourly fish activity for the days ahead, computed from the weather, pressure, and season.

How this forecast is calculated

Why this forecast

The computed water temperature is around 15 °C — warmer than the 4–14 °C comfort range for Atlantic salmon: in the heat it drops deeper and feeds less often.
